    Viral marketing is a business strategy that uses existing social networks to promote a product. Its name refers to how consumers spread information about a product with other people, much in the same way that a virus spreads from one person to another.

    Due to their speed and ease to share, social networks are the natural habitat of this kind of marketing. The most widespread example in recent times is the creation of emotional, surprising, funny or unique videos on YouTube, which are then shared on Facebook, Twitter and other channels.

    Viral marketing is a style of promotion that relies on an audience to generate the message of a product or service. Marketing is considered “viral” when it reaches the point where it's being shared by the public at large rather than just its target audience.
